    Description
    This is an exciting opportunity to join the senior research leadership team at Norfolk and Norwich University Hospitals.

    The Associate Medical Director for Research will be critical to setting and delivering NNUH's research strategy and also engaging with and influencing other researchers on the Norwich Research Park (NRP).

    The post holder will be involved in developing the framework for collaboration on clinical research across the other research institutes in particular the Norwich Medical School and Quadram Institute Biosciences.


    Over the last five years there has been substantial developments of NNUH as a research institution, including a prestigious grant from the National Institute for Health and Social Care Research (NIHR) for the NIHR Norfolk Clinical Research Facility and also in delivering benefits for our patients and our staff.

    The post holder will support the development of the NRP Biorepository and the Quadram Institute Clinical Research Facility and also, acting at local and regional levels, contribute to influential research networks such the UEA Health and Social Care Programme and NIHR Regional Research Delivery Network.

    The post holder will lead the NNUH/Norwich Medical School Clinical Associate Professor programme.

    The role involves working closely with the Director of Research Operations to ensure NNUH research is fully compliant with all research regulatory requirements and that the research we undertake delivers meaningful benefits to our patients.


    The Associate Medical Director for Research is a key role in the trust supporting, promoting, leading and developing research at the Norfolk and Norwich University Hospitals (NNUH).

    They will work in close partnership with the Director of Research Operations, who is responsible for central research support services and facilities across the hospital as well as contractual arrangements and regulatory compliance for research.


    The post-holder will support the Director of Research Operations, the Deputy Chief Nurse and the central research support teams to ensure that research support services are optimised while ensuring researchers and their teams comply with legal, regulatory and local requirements.

    The Norfolk & Norwich University Hospital NHS Foundation Trust (NNUH) is one of the busiest teaching trusts in England.

    We serve over 900,000 people across Norfolk, North Suffolk and surrounding areas for specialist services.

    The Norfolk and Norwich University Hospital is located on the Norwich Research Park and serves the population of Norfolk and Norfolk Suffolk and further afield for specialist services.

    It opened in 2001 and is a 1,200 bed teaching hospital with state-of-the-art facilities. We provide a wide range of secondary and tertiary services, including Accident and Emergency. The trust will be commemorating 250 years of a hospital in Norwich in 2021.

    Cromer and District Hospital is located in Cromer on the North Norfolk coast and serves the North Norfolk population.

    It was redeveloped in 2012 to replace the 1930s-founded hospital. We provide a wide range of consultant-led outpatient services, day case operations and a Minor Injuries Unit (MIU). The trust is commemorated 150 years of a hospital in Cromer in 2017/18.
